Biomedical product design. Biomedical Engineering is a field that combines principles of engineering and medicine to develop innovative solutions for healthcare and improve patient care. It involves the application of engineering principles, design concepts, and technology to solve problems in biology, medicine, and healthcare delivery.

While each new medical device product design and development project is different, the process followed is typically well-structured.

Parasitic Wasp-Inspired Needle The female parasitic wasp uses her needle-like appendage, called an ovipositor, to lay her eggs inside her prey-a living caterpillar. The caterpillar's body provides the perfect conditions for the larvae to develop. (2) Computed tomography generates slice images of internal organs with improved ...How do you Design a Medical Device? Medical devices are subject to extensive FDA regulations. Thus, biomedical engineers who design medical technologies must be proficient in the regulatory and economic components of introducing a new medical device into the US health market.
